Today marks my first day back driving for Uber after two weeks of recovering from hip surgery. I start the day unsure if I’ll be able to handle it but determined to try. My parents’ Ford Escape is my ride for the day, and it takes some getting used to, especially after driving a Tesla. Cleaning out the car and making it ready for passengers is my first task, and the scorching Miami heat makes it an extra challenge.
As I drive around, I reflect on the changes I’ve experienced over the past few weeks. Getting back into the swing of things is both physically and mentally challenging. Each ride brings its own set of small hurdles, from figuring out the car's Bluetooth to dealing with the city’s unpredictable traffic. The familiar yet new feeling of picking up passengers and navigating the city’s streets in a different vehicle is a strange mix of frustration and nostalgia.
Throughout the day, I can’t help but compare my current situation to when I was driving the Tesla. The comfort, the ease of cleaning, and the high-tech features are missed. Despite the struggles, there are moments of humor and reflection. I realize how much I’ve missed driving and interacting with passengers, even with the small annoyances that come with it.
By the end of the shift, I’m exhausted but satisfied. I’ve proven to myself that I can get back on the road and handle the challenges. There’s still a long way to go, but today was a significant step forward. As always, my loyal subscribers are along for the ride, sharing in the ups and downs of my journey.
